You Wont Believe How HashMaps in Java Can Transform Your Code Speed! - ECD Germany
You Wont Believe How HashMaps in Java Can Transform Your Code Speed!
You Wont Believe How HashMaps in Java Can Transform Your Code Speed!
Ever wonder how a simple data structure can dramatically boost the performance of your Java applications—without rewriting lines of code? For developers and tech enthusiasts across the U.S., the recent surge in interest around HashMaps in Java reflects a growing recognition of how smart data handling fuels faster, more responsive software. While the term might sound abstract, understanding HashMaps is key to unlocking real-time efficiency gains in everything from enterprise software to mobile apps. You won’t believe how this core Java construction quietly transforms code speed—often without requiring major architectural overhauls.
Why You Wont Believe How HashMaps in Java Can Transform Your Code Speed! Is Gaining Momentum in the U.S.
Understanding the Context
Across U.S. development communities, performance-critical applications are under constant pressure to deliver real-time responsiveness—especially in multi-threaded environments and real-time data systems. The increasing demand for seamless user experiences, faster back-end processing, and efficient API interactions has created a fertile ground for deeper exploration of foundational Java tools like HashMaps. While many developers intuitively leverage HashMap, recent discussions reveal a fresh push to understand its inner mechanics not just for function, but for optimization. The phrase “You won’t believe how HashMaps in Java Can Transform Your Code Speed!” begins as a hook—but soon roots in genuine technical shifts driven by performance demands. With developers racing to reduce latency and increase throughput, mastery of HashMaps offers a tangible, accessible entry point to sharpen application speed.
How You Wont Believe How HashMaps in Java Can Actually Deliver Faster Code
At its core, a HashMap in Java is a key-value storage system based on hashing—mathematical functions that map unique keys to data efficiently. This structure allows near-instant lookups, insertions, and deletions with average time complexity of O(1), making it vastly superior to linear alternatives like arrays or linked lists when dealing with large datasets. Unlike primitive collections such as ArrayLists, HashMaps eliminate redundant element searching by directly indexing values through hash codes.
When properly sized and used with good hash distribution, HashMaps drastically reduce the computational overhead involved in data retrieval—especially in scenarios requiring frequent access, such as caching, real-time analytics, or event-driven systems. Developers who understand how to scatter keys evenly and choose efficient hash functions observe dramatic reductions in processing time, often measuring single-digit speedups in critical code paths. This shift isn’t magic—it’s a direct application of high-level language design optimized for real-world performance.
Image Gallery
Key Insights
Common Questions People Have About HashMaps and Their Code Speed
Q: Does using a HashMap always improve performance?
While HashMaps are powerful, benefits depend on usage. Intentionally sized and filled with high-quality hash keys, they deliver fast access. Poorly used—like with too many resized buckets or weak hash functions—can degrade performance. Context and setup matter.
Q: Aren’t hashmaps unstable or unsafe for production code?
Standard HashMap implementations in Java’s java.util package are thread-safe only for read operations; for concurrent environments, developers often combine HashMap with synchronization tools or prefer ConcurrentHashMap for true thread safety—making safe, production-grade use both possible and common.
Q: How does understanding HashMaps help with broader coding practices?
Mastery of HashMaps encourages intentional data design choices—like key selection, reuse of values, and awareness of load factors—skills that easily extend to optimizing other data structures and enhancing overall application architecture.
Opportunities and Realistic Considerations
🔗 Related Articles You Might Like:
📰 This Bully PS2 Game Shocked Fans—What Happened Next will Hit Hard! 📰 Help Me Beat This Brutal Bully PS2 Boss—Let’s Watch the Madness Unfold! 📰 Why This Bully PS2 Game Sparked a Global Gaming Outrage (You Won’t Guess Why!) 📰 Yahoo Stock Tickers Next Move Inside The Hidden Boom That Investors Need To Know 8657102 📰 You Wont Believe What Happened When You Tried To Fly Back To Neverland 6251100 📰 Red New Balance Shoes The Hot Style Sneaker Set Thats Taking The Market By Storm 8429400 📰 Finally The Ultimate Guide To Every Hair Type You Need To Embrace Today 8912997 📰 This Trap In Your Kitchen Is Closer Than You Think 3724545 📰 This Simple Trick Reveals Billions Of Secrets In Random Numbers 6769022 📰 You Wont Believe These Free Arcade Games That Are Take Your Breath Away 2786197 📰 Nis Conversion To Dollars 6445812 📰 Wwe 2K25 Locker Codes Exposed Score Big With These Must Have Items 7428829 📰 Fnaf 2 On Steam 8023840 📰 Journal Entry 9434673 📰 Free Games Downloads For Laptops 5679389 📰 Digimon World 1 Evolution Chart 232790 📰 Carolina Forest Wildfire 4850239 📰 Best Home Loan Refinance Companies 2548036Final Thoughts
Pros: Faster data access speeds, scalable for large datasets, simplified code logic with hash-based indexing, broad applicability across Java-based systems.
Cons: Risk of collisions with poor hash keys, memory overhead from open addressing, need for careful sizing to avoid performance pitfalls.
Realistically, HashMaps shine when used with awareness—not as a one-size-fits-all solution but as a precisely tuned tool that, when leveraged correctly, delivers measurable improvements in code execution speed and system responsiveness.
**Who You Wont Believe How HashMaps in Java Can Transform Your Code